Where can I find free piano sheet music for ‘Memories’ by Maroon 5?
For those seeking free piano sheet music for “Memories” by Maroon 5, there are several online resources available that offer downloadable versions of the song. Websites dedicated to providing free sheet music, music forums, and platforms like MuseScore often feature user-uploaded arrangements of popular songs, including “Memories.” Additionally, reaching out to fellow musicians in online communities or social media groups may lead to recommendations or shared links to access the desired piano sheet music at no cost. Remember to verify the authenticity and accuracy of the sheet music sources before downloading to ensure a quality playing experience.
What is the difficulty level of ‘Memories’ piano sheet music?
The difficulty level of “Memories” piano sheet music can vary depending on the pianist’s skill level and experience. While the piece features a relatively simple melody and chord progression, capturing the emotional depth and nuances of the song requires a delicate touch and attention to dynamics. Beginners may find certain sections challenging due to the need for precise timing and expression, while more advanced pianists can explore opportunities for interpretation and personalization. Overall, mastering “Memories” on the piano offers a rewarding experience that combines technical proficiency with emotional resonance.
